Xcode 10 beta 6 is now available!
Hey folks! We’ve just launched an Xcode 10 beta 6 (Build 10L232m) image!
Be sure to check out our summary of supported Xcode versions for quick reference on the Xcode and macOS versions we have available.
Simply add the following to your travis.yml to use the Xcode 10.0 beta image:
osx_image: xcode10
Because this is a beta release, you may have unexpected issues or build failures when using this image. Please join us on the Travis CI Community forums to discuss these issues and get help from us and your fellow developers!
